Digital Consultants seeks a Cybersecurity Technical Specialist III to support the United States Army West Desert Test Center (WDTC) Data Science Division (DSD) Information Technology Support Services (ITSS) contract at Dugway Proving Ground (DPG), Utah. The Cybersecurity Technical Specialist III supports cybersecurity, information assurance, and Risk Management Framework (RMF) activities for Information Technology (IT) and Information Systems (IS) supporting WDTC operations. This position assists with cybersecurity compliance, vulnerability management, system authorization activities, security control implementation, continuous monitoring, and cybersecurity documentation to help maintain the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of Government systems and data in accordance with Department of Defense (DoD), Army, and local cybersecurity requirements.
